About this work
Between deconstruction and reconstruction, the various landscapes of Samuel Coisne evolve constantly into uniquely poetic postmodern artworks. The materials used belong to the realm of totally ordinary “found objects”; thrown away, scattered, broken, lost, forgotten, useless pieces of waste. With mindfulness and respect for what seem to be “ordinary pieces of wood”, Samuel Coisne offers them a new life, adding dignity and pride while simultaneously evoking a secret hope for rebirth.
